Every yoga student is unique and has different physical needs within their practice. In this 3 hour workshop, we will observe various asana (poses) and learn to read the body using live models.

When we learn how to observe bodies from the perspectives of alignment and anatomy, we can customize our cues, make intentional hands-on adjustments and adjust sequences as needed based on what we see.

What can the body tell us energetically about the student and their practice? As yoga teachers, how can we use that info to differentiate our cues, offer intentional hands-on adjustments, and help a student invite in more sukha or ease? What modifications can we offer to facilitate this?

This workshop will include

  • Group practice
  • Group workshopping of various poses with live models
  • How to use props to support more ease in an individual's practice
  • Q+A

While not required to be a yoga teacher, this workshop is geared towards yoga teachers who have taken a 200hr training or have some basic anatomical knowledge. Inquire if you're not sure if this is you!

About Sondra

Sondra Sun-Odeon is an E-RYT 200, teacher trainer and yoga teacher with 25+ years of practice. She co-created and co-leads the Namaste Studios 200hr Yoga Teacher Trainings, workshopping asana and instructing anatomy. She is passionate about the inner workings of the magical human body and exploring it via anatomy and using alignment as a tool for deeper somatic awareness.

Sondra has studied with many teachers including Annie Carpenter, Leslie Kaminoff, Jason Ray Brown (anatomy), Alison West, and Jason Crandell.

She loves meeting students where they are, and introducing the yoga practice to beginners.
